How Long Can You Expect a Rechargeable Battery Pack for Canon Flash to Last?

A rechargeable battery pack for a Canon flash typically lasts between 200 to 600 full flashes. The actual lifespan varies based on several factors.

Battery type influences performance. NiMH (Nickel-Metal Hydride) batteries, which are common for Canon flashes, can deliver around 300 to 500 full flashes. In contrast, lithium-ion batteries may provide a higher output, potentially reaching up to 600 flashes.

Usage patterns also affect battery life. For instance, if the flash is frequently used in rapid succession (multiple flashes in a row), the battery may deplete faster. Specifically, firing a flash at high power settings drains batteries more quickly than at lower settings.

Environmental factors play a role too. Cold temperatures can reduce battery efficiency and capacity. Users operating in chilly conditions may notice fewer flashes per charge compared to warmer environments.

Real-world examples illustrate these points. A photographer using a Canon flash at an outdoor event in spring might achieve closer to 500 full flashes, while someone shooting in winter might see that drop by 15-20%.

It is essential to consider the age of the battery as well. Older batteries lose capacity over time, leading to shorter life spans and fewer flashes. Regular maintenance and proper storage can prolong battery life.

Factors affecting a rechargeable battery pack’s performance include:
– Battery type (NiMH vs. lithium-ion)
– Usage patterns (high power vs. low power)
– Environmental conditions (hot or cold temperatures)
– Battery age and maintenance

Understanding these aspects can help users manage their expectations and optimize their flash usage.

What Safety Considerations Should You Keep in Mind When Using a Battery Pack for Canon Flash?

When using a battery pack for a Canon flash, several safety considerations should be kept in mind.

  1. Avoid overheating.
  2. Use compatible battery types.
  3. Monitor battery charge levels.
  4. Prevent water exposure.
  5. Ensure proper connections.
  6. Store batteries correctly.
  7. Follow manufacturer guidelines.

These points highlight essential safety practices when utilizing battery packs in different scenarios. It is crucial to understand each point’s implications for safe usage.

  1. Avoid Overheating: Avoid overheating when using a battery pack for a Canon flash. Overheating can lead to battery damage and reduced performance. It can also pose safety hazards, such as leaks or fires. Users should limit continuous usage during high-demand shooting situations. For example, frequent high-power flashes in rapid succession can cause excessive heat buildup.

  2. Use Compatible Battery Types: Use compatible battery types for your Canon flash. Using incorrect batteries can harm the flash and battery pack. Check the manufacturer’s specifications for recommended battery types. A mismatch can cause malfunctions or damage. For instance, lithium batteries may have a higher voltage than recommended alkaline batteries.

  3. Monitor Battery Charge Levels: Monitor battery charge levels before and during use. Low batteries can cause inconsistent flash performance. Users should recharge batteries before they fully deplete. This practice helps extend battery life and ensures optimal functionality. Regularly checking charge levels can prevent interruptions during crucial shooting moments.

  4. Prevent Water Exposure: Prevent water exposure to the battery pack and flash unit. Water contact can lead to short circuits and corrosion. Users should keep their equipment dry and protected from rain or moisture. In case of accidental exposure, products like silica gel or drying agents can help absorb moisture.

  5. Ensure Proper Connections: Ensure proper connections between the battery pack and flash unit. Loose or corroded connections can hinder performance and lead to malfunctions. Regularly inspect connections for signs of wear. Users should clean any corrosion using appropriate materials. A secure connection ensures optimal power transfer to the flash unit.

  6. Store Batteries Correctly: Store batteries correctly when not in use. Keep batteries in a cool, dry environment away from direct sunlight and heat sources. Incorrect storage can increase the risk of leaks and reduce battery life. Users should follow storage recommendations from the manufacturer for best practices.

  7. Follow Manufacturer Guidelines: Follow manufacturer guidelines and recommendations for operating the battery pack and flash unit. Refer to user manuals for specific safety protocols and instructions. Adhering to these guidelines ensures safe and optimal usage of the equipment. Manufacturers often provide critical information about battery maintenance and care.
